Neapolis(Greek:Νεάπολις) meaning "New City", was an ancient city ofMagna GraeciainApulia,Italy,not mentioned by any ancient writer, but the existence of which is attested by its coins. There seems good reason to place it atPolignano a Mare,between Barium (modernBari) andEgnatia(near modernFasano), where numerous relics of antiquity have been discovered.[1]
